Bracewell Hall Barn

This C18 detached Barn was superbly converted into a high standard four bedroom Family Home retaining a wealth of character. The views are beautiful overlooking fine open countryside and the property is located on the Pennine Bridleway.

The accommodation comprises: Craftsman built Kitchen/Diner, Utility Room, Cloakroom, Study, Sitting Room, Family Room, Four Bedrooms (one en-suite), Family Bathroom. Double glazed, oil fired central heating, security system, private parking for two cars.

Situated in the historic village of Blackshaw Head, approximately two miles from Hebden Bridge town centre for all amenities, including the railway station with excellent rail links to Manchester and Leeds

craftsman built kitchen/ diner – (5.15m max x 3.64m) Polished oak floor, quality wall and base units with complementary work top, Belfast sink and slate tiled splash-backs. There is a large Stoves cooker, hood with extractor, plumbing installed for a dishwasher, a stable door to the rear garden, some exposed stone to the wall, a radiator and a built-in cupboard for storage.

Utility room – (2.12m x 1.59m) Quarry tiled floor, some wall and base units, complementary work tops, plumbing installed for a washing machine, an oil fired combination boiler. Coat hooks.

Cloakroom – (1.30m max. X 0.88m max.) White wc and wash hand-basin, a quarry tiled floor, Advent extractor fan and a window to the rear.

Study – (3.58m x 2.73m) Oak floor, exposed stone to one wall, window to the front, wall lights and radiator

sitting room – (5.42m x 4.16m max.) Slate tiled floor, exposed stone to wall and a stone fireplace. To the front is the original arched barn doorway now glazed with a door to the front, there is a further window to the rear, ceiling spotlights, wall-lights, a radiator and a staircase with under stair storage.

Family room – (5.64m x 3.52m) From the half landing is this lovely family room. Extremely light and airy thanks to the windows to the side, double French doors to the rear patio and the Velux roof lights. There are exposed beams, an oak floor, a corner fireplace with cast-iron stove, a radiator and an additional circular feature window in the gable end.

Landing – (2.45m x 1.41m plus 4.15m x 0.68m) An L shaped landing with a balustrade overlooking the sitting room and the arched doorway providing excellent distant views over the hills. There is a polished wood floor, exposed beams and a radiator.

Master bedroom – (2.63m min. X 3.63m min.) Exposed stone to wall, window to the front with excellent views, access to loft space, polished floor, radiator and built-in wardrobes.

En-suite – (2.91m x 1.05m max. Plus 0.71m x 0.53m) Tiled shower cubicle with a Gainsborough electric shower, wc and wash hand basin in white, ceiling spot-lights, window to the rear and a chrome heated towel rail.

Bedroom two – (3.80m x 2.35m) A window to the front with superb views, exposed beam, polished wood floor and a radiator.

Bedroom three – (2.46m x 3.48m) Exposed beam, polished wood floor, access to loft space, radiator and window to the rear overlooking the garden and open fields.

Bedroom four – (1.93m x 2.68m) Polished wood floor, exposed beams, radiator and window to the rear overlooking the garden and fields.

Bathroom – (1.92m x 2.52m) Free standing claw footed bath, wc and wash hand-basin all in white, the bath taps have a combined hand held shower. Wood floor, exposed beams, some exposed stone, a Velux roof light, shaver socket, Advent extractor fan and a chrome heated towel rail.

External – To the front is private parking for two cars, dry stone walls and to the rear there are gardens, patios on two levels and a lawned garden with a large timber shed.
